Match Context and Significance
This match is more than just another league fixture; it’s a chance for both teams to climb up the standings in the Liga Profesional. San Lorenzo currently sits in 12th place, while Defensa Y Justicia is right behind in 14th. With only a point separating them, this encounter could prove pivotal for either side’s hopes of moving up the table.
Recent Momentum
San Lorenzo has shown signs of improvement lately, with a mixed run of results that includes three draws and a win in their last five matches. However, they’ve managed to keep things tight defensively, conceding only one goal in their most recent outings. Their ability to maintain a clean sheet could be crucial against a slightly leakier Defensa Y Justicia defense.
On the other hand, Defensa Y Justicia has had a tougher time finding consistent success. They’ve managed just two wins in their last ten matches, though they’ve shown some grit in securing draws. Their attacking prowess is evident, with an average of one goal per match, but they’ll need to tighten up at the back if they hope to secure all three points against San Lorenzo.
Tactical Preview
San Lorenzo is likely to line up in a 4-2-3-1 formation, with the aim of controlling the midfield and using their wingers to stretch the field. Defender G. Rodríguez will play a key role in maintaining their defensive solidity, while forward A. Cuello will look to capitalize on any opportunities created by his teammates.
Defensa Y Justicia, on the other hand, prefers a 3-4-2-1 setup, giving them a solid base to build from. Midfielder J. Miritello will be crucial in providing both defensive cover and offensive spark, while forward R. Botta will be tasked with finding the net against San Lorenzo’s organized backline.
Key Players
- A. Cuello (San Lorenzo): The top scorer with two goals and two assists, Cuello’s creativity and finishing ability make him a constant threat.
- D. Herazo (San Lorenzo): Another player to watch, Herazo’s one goal and assist highlight his impact in pivotal moments.
- J. Miritello (Defensa Y Justicia): Leading the charge for Defensa Y Justicia, Miritello’s two goals show he can be a game-changer.
- A. Portillo (Defensa Y Justicia): Providing support with one goal and an assist, Portillo adds another dimension to Defensa Y Justicia’s attack.
Head-to-Head History
The history between these two teams is closely contested, with each side having won four of the last twelve meetings. Draws have been common, with three ties recorded. Notably, the most recent encounters have ended in low-scoring stalemates, suggesting that this upcoming clash might follow a similar pattern.
